php、mysql查询当天,查询本周,查询本月的数据实例

网络编程 2025-03-25 13:41www.168986.cn编程入门

掌握PHP与MySQL,轻松查询当天、本周及本月数据——以时间戳为线索

在数字化时代,数据的查询和处理变得至关重要。本文将通过具体的实例,介绍如何在PHP和MySQL中查询当天、本周和本月的数据,为长沙网络推广和所有对这方面感兴趣的朋友们提供有价值的参考。

让我们看看如何查询当天的数据。在PHP中,我们可以使用date函数获取当天的起始和结束时间戳,然后在MySQL中使用这两个时间戳作为查询条件,筛选出时间字段在指定范围内的数据。示例代码如下:

接下来,我们如何查询本周的数据。由于不同国家和地区对一周的起始日有不同的定义,我们在使用MySQL的yearweek和weekday函数时需要注意。建议使用weekday函数,并将结果加1,以符合国人的习惯。示例代码如下:

查询本月的数据也是一个常见的需求。我们可以通过PHP的date函数获取本月的起始和结束时间戳,然后在MySQL中使用这两个时间戳作为查询条件,筛选出时间字段在本月内的数据。示例代码如下:

我们还可以获取今日、昨日、上周以及本月的起始时间戳和结束时间戳。这部分功能主要依赖于PHP的mktime函数。示例代码如下:

一、今日的时间戳获取:

今天,让我们一起如何使用PHP来获取今日的开始时间戳和结束时间戳。只需简单的几行代码,我们就可以轻松实现这一功能。看下面的示例代码:

```php

// 获取今日的开始时间戳

$beginToday = strtotime('today'); // 使用strtotime函数简化操作,该函数会返回当前日期的Unix时间戳。

// 获取今日结束时间戳,设置为明天的同一时刻前一秒

$endToday = strtotime('tomorrow') - 1;

echo "今日开始时间戳:" . $beginToday . "今日结束时间戳:" . $endToday; // 输出结果,展示时间戳范围。

echo '
'; // 添加换行,使输出更美观。

```

二、昨日的时间戳获取:

再来看看如何获取昨日的时间戳。代码同样简洁易懂:

```php

// 获取昨日开始时间戳和结束时间戳的PHP代码片段:获取昨日的起始和结束时间戳对于数据查询至关重要。让我们看一下下面的代码示例:

上一篇:使用JS中的Replace()方法遇到的问题小结 下一篇:没有了

Copyright © 2016-2025 www.168986.cn 狼蚁网络 版权所有 Power by